How Poets Are Enjoying Their Lives

Directed by Dušan Klein

While Kendy returns to his hometown as an assistant director to film a thirteen-part series with a television crew, Štěpán Šafránek, equipped with his mother's advice after graduation, takes up his first position - as an intern at the local hospital. However, his inadaptability to local conditions and his sense of ethics in his chosen profession do not suit his other established colleagues. While they are amused by his zeal and responsibility, Štěpán has increasing problems with his superiors, until he is finally transferred to the position of rural district doctor, which everyone rejects. In Bezdíkov, however, he meets a new, perhaps permanent and reciprocated love, with whom he eventually decides to live and work in northern Bohemia.

Part ofThe Básníci (kolekcia)

Includes How the World Is Losing Poets (1982), How Poets Are Losing Their Illusions (1985), The Poets Never Lose Hope (2004), Konec básníků v Čechách... (1993), How Poets Are Enjoying Their Lives (1988), and Jak básníci čekají na zázrak (2016).
